Here are the most frequent reasons behind bank feed not syncing problems:
Banks often require periodic reauthorization. If credentials expire, syncing stops immediately.
Temporary outages or server maintenance can interrupt bank feed issues.
If your bank updates security settings, re-verification is required.
Old system versions may not support modern banking APIs, leading to transaction sync problem.
Wrong account linking can block automatic updates.
Follow these proven steps to restore normal syncing:
Disconnect and reconnect your bank to refresh authorization tokens.
Ensure your banking username and password are correct and active.
A weak or unstable connection can trigger bank feed not syncing errors.
Manually refresh your bank feed to force update transactions.
Always use the latest version to avoid QuickBooks bank feed compatibility issues.
